2SK2989(T6CANO,F,M) - Product Overview

Category

The 2SK2989(T6CANO,F,M) belongs to the category of field-effect transistors (FETs).

Use

This transistor is commonly used for amplification and switching applications in electronic circuits.

Characteristics

  • High input impedance
  • Low output impedance
  • Voltage-controlled operation
  • Low power consumption

Package

The 2SK2989(T6CANO,F,M) is typically available in a TO-220 package, which provides thermal stability and easy mounting on heat sinks.

Essence

The essence of this product lies in its ability to efficiently control the flow of current in electronic circuits, enabling precise amplification and switching operations.

Working Principles

The 2SK2989(T6CANO,F,M) operates based on the principle of field-effect modulation, where the voltage applied to the gate terminal controls the conductivity between the source and drain terminals.


Detailed Application Field Plans

Audio Amplification

The transistor can be used in audio amplifier circuits to provide high-fidelity signal amplification with minimal distortion.

Switching Circuits

In digital electronics, the transistor can serve as a switch for controlling the flow of current in various logic and control circuits.
